Overview

CMC Markets was founded in 1989 and is headquartered in UK, while Forex.com was established in 2001 and is based in United States. Both brokers are regulated by Financial Conduct Authority (FCA), among other authorities. CMC Markets serves 10,000+ clients worldwide; Forex.com has 150,000+. The minimum deposit is $200 at CMC Markets and Typical at Forex.com.

Fees

Fees are a critical factor when choosing between CMC Markets and Forex.com, directly affecting your bottom line as a trader. CMC Markets has a lower barrier to entry with a minimum deposit of $200 (vs Typical at Forex.com). Both brokers charge withdrawal fees. Both brokers charge inactivity fees on dormant accounts, worth noting if you trade infrequently. Forex.com charges deposit fees; CMC Markets does not. Overall, CMC Markets scores higher on fees in our assessment.

Platforms

CMC Markets offers MT4, MT5, cTrader, while Forex.com supports MT4, MT5, cTrader. Both brokers provide mobile trading apps for iOS and Android. Forex.com supports social and copy trading features, which CMC Markets does not offer. The two brokers are closely matched on platform offering.

Deposits & Withdrawals

Convenient deposit and withdrawal options reduce friction for traders, especially important when managing positions across time zones. CMC Markets accepts 2 of the tracked payment methods (bank transfer, credit/debit card), while Forex.com supports 3 (bank transfer, credit/debit card, PayPal). Forex.com uniquely supports PayPal among the two brokers. Forex.com scores higher on deposit and withdrawal flexibility.
